Why Dust Collector Control Switch is Necessary

From my experience working with industrial dust collection systems, I’ve found that a dust collector control switch is absolutely essential for efficient and safe operation. First, it gives me precise control over when the dust collector runs, which helps save energy. Instead of the system running continuously and wasting power, I can turn it on only when needed, reducing electricity costs and wear on the equipment.

Another reason I rely on the control switch is for safety. Dust collectors handle fine particles that can be hazardous if not managed properly. Being able to quickly shut the system off in an emergency or during maintenance helps prevent accidents and protects both me and the machinery. It also allows me to coordinate the dust collector’s operation with other processes, ensuring optimal performance and minimizing downtime.

Overall, having a dust collector control switch gives me better control, improves safety, and increases the longevity of the system. Without it, managing dust collection would be far less efficient and more risky.

My Buying Guides on ‘Dust Collector Control Switch’

When I was looking for a dust collector control switch, I realized there are several important factors to consider to ensure I got the right one for my workshop. Here’s what I learned from my experience, which I hope will help you make a smart choice.

1. Understand Your Dust Collector System

Before choosing a control switch, I checked the specifications of my dust collector. Knowing the voltage, amperage, and motor size helped me narrow down compatible switches. Make sure your control switch matches the electrical requirements of your dust collector to avoid damage or poor performance.

2. Types of Dust Collector Control Switches

I found that there are mainly two types:

  • Manual On/Off Switches: Simple and easy to install, ideal if you want straightforward control.
  • Remote or Automatic Switches: These can turn the dust collector on and off automatically, often triggered by a connected machine. If you want hands-free operation and convenience, this type is worth considering.

3. Safety Features Are a Must

From my experience, safety cannot be overlooked. Look for switches with built-in overload protection, emergency stop buttons, or lockable covers. These features give peace of mind and protect both the equipment and users.

4. Durability and Build Quality

Since dust collectors are often used in dusty and sometimes harsh environments, I opted for switches made with robust materials and sealed designs to prevent dust ingress. Industrial-grade switches tend to last longer and perform better under tough conditions.

5. Ease of Installation and Compatibility

I prefer switches that come with clear instructions and mounting hardware. Also, check if the switch can be easily wired into your existing setup. Some models offer plug-and-play options, which can save a lot of time and hassle.

6. Additional Features to Consider

  • Indicator Lights: These help me know at a glance if the dust collector is on or off.
  • Multiple Control Points: Some switches allow control from different locations, which is handy in larger workshops.
  • Smart Controls: For those interested in automation, some advanced switches integrate with smart home or workshop systems.

7. Price vs. Quality

I balanced cost with quality by reading reviews and choosing a reputable brand. While it’s tempting to go for the cheapest option, investing a bit more often means better reliability and support.

8. Warranty and Customer Support

Finally, I checked the warranty period and customer service availability. Good support is invaluable if you run into issues during installation or use.
